BioWare Austin is currently searching for a talented Writer to create compelling interactive narratives and memorable characters.

Responsibilities:

  • Developing engaging storylines in a collaborative and dynamic environment.
  • Collaborating with the Creative Director to guide overall project story direction.
  • Creating branching interactive narratives that are driven by player choices and feature exciting, memorable, and diverse characters.
  • Maintaining detailed documentation of plotlines, characters, and choices for reference by other departments.
  • Implementing storyline edits based on creative feedback, design changes, and shifting content schedules.

Requirements:

  • Experience in creative writing, plot design, and especially writing dialogue to be performed by actors.
  • 5+ years of experience in narrative content creation in a collaborative studio or related environment (example: the creation of high-quality mod content in released games).
  • Ability to deliver original stories on a weekly deadline.
  • Ability to write from a variety of voices and perspectives (different genders, backgrounds, ages, etc.)
  • Willingness to work under direction while maintaining creativity.
  • Excellent written English skills.
  • Strong ability to communicate.
  • Highly organized – the ability to manage multiple story arcs and their relationships with each other.

How do I apply for this role?

  • Submit your current resume and writing sample.
  • The writing sample should include a brief Story Outline for a simple in-game quest, and an Interactive Dialogue Scene set within that quest.
    • Other examples of past works (non-game screenplays, short stories, novels/novellas, etc) may be referenced (such as in a portfolio page) but will not fulfill the writing sample required to apply for this position.
  • Story Outline should be:
    • 1000 words or less, set within an existing BioWare franchise.
    • Describe the plotline and any key characters in an exciting and evocative way.
    • Feature a choice, complication, twist, or reveal and its impact on the characters and storyline.
    • Demonstrate player agency within the plot.
  • Interactive Dialogue Scene should be:
    • Under 5000 words.
    • Composed using Twine or a linked Microsoft Word document.
    • Feature engaging characters with distinct, memorable, and fun personalities.
    • Demonstrate the choice, complication, twist, or reveal described in the Story Outline.
